Reverse description The quartered royal arms of Spain surmounted by a large royal crown occupying the upper portion of the field. The shield displays the traditional Castile and León quarters — castles and lions — with an inescutcheon bearing the fleur-de-lis of the Bourbon dynasty at centre. The mint mark M and assayer initials J B appear in the lower field, flanked by rosette ornaments. The circular legend NOMINA MAGNA SEQUOR runs along the periphery, separated by the mint and assayer marks.
